Serving 617 students in grades Prekindergarten-8, Oriole Park Elementary School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Illinois for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 46% (which is higher than the Illinois state average of 27%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 47% (which is higher than the Illinois state average of 30%).
The student-teacher ratio of 13:1 is equal to the Illinois state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 40%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Illinois state average of 55% (majority Hispanic).

School Overview
Oriole Park Elementary School's student population of 617 students has declined by 9% over five school years.
The teacher population of 47 teachers has stayed relatively flat over five school years.

Oriole Park Elementary School ranks within the top 20% of all 3,542 schools in Illinois (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data).
The diversity score of Oriole Park Elementary School is 0.57, which is less than the diversity score at state average of 0.69. The school's diversity has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
